About Bon Secours Mercy Health

Bon Secours Mercy Health is a global ministry dedicated to transforming healthcare delivery across the US, Ireland, Philippines, Peru, Haiti, and South Sudan. They provide compassionate, value-based care and services through an extensive network of hospitals, physician practices, and clinical sites. The organization enhances health outcomes and drives value by leveraging emerging technologies, strategic investments, and partnerships, particularly in digital innovation with leading-edge technology and big data. Committed to extending health care access and quality for all, especially the poor and underserved, Bon Secours Mercy Health continually strives to improve health systems. Their leadership in digital health was recognized when they earned top honors in the Digital Health Most Wired Survey.
